Green Construction with Minimal Disturbance: "Smart Dome" Shows Its Might in Yuexiu, Guangzhou

Jun.23, 2026

Dust and noise pollution caused by construction are prominent environmental governance challenges in the process of urban renewal in central urban areas.

 

Recently, a construction site in Yuexiu District, Guangzhou, Guangdong Province, successfully put into operation the first full-closure air membrane system for building foundation pits in Guangzhou, marking an innovative breakthrough in the source control of construction dust and noise pollution in Yuexiu. The Yuexiu Branch of the Guangzhou Municipal Bureau of Ecology and Environment (hereinafter referred to as the Yuexiu Branch) has fulfilled its regulatory duties, provided service support, actively supported and promoted the application of this environmental protection technology, and provided a new approach to solving the environmental protection dilemma of construction in central urban areas.

 

The construction site covers an area of about 48,000 square meters. It is adjacent to a school, a zoo, and densely populated residential areas, with some construction sites separated from residential buildings by only a wall. In the early stages of the project's launch in July 2025, the demolition of old buildings caused serious dust and noise pollution, which triggered strong complaints from the public. In response, the Yuexiu Branch focused on public concerns, quickly organized on-site inspections to timely grasp the construction and pollution conditions, legally put forward rectification requirements, and actively communicated and negotiated with the construction party and surrounding residents to reduce the impact of noise on the public.

 

After learning that the construction party planned to adopt a closed operation plan for air-supported foundation pit air membrane, the Yuexiu Branch actively followed up and provided full support, urged to speed up the construction progress of the air membrane, guided to optimize the operation schedule, avoided sensitive periods such as noon and night, and minimized the impact on the public as much as possible. In February 2026, the air membrane system was completed and put into operation, achieving full-closure operation, effectively controlling dust and noise at the source. There have been no public complaints since then.

The air membrane system, with PVDF membrane material and steel cables as its core, can build a full-closure working space with a width of 80.5 meters, a length of 148 meters, and a height of 35.9 meters, creating a "noise reduction and dust prevention barrier" for construction. It can intercept 99% of dust and isolate 96% of construction noise. As the first foundation pit air membrane project in the country integrating refrigeration temperature control technology, the system realizes effective cooling and dust reduction in the construction area through refrigeration air conditioners, air circulation, and dust reduction equipment. Combined with light-transmitting membrane material, modular recyclable structure, and mobile energy storage power supply and other green configurations, it not only ensures safe and comfortable construction but also significantly reduces energy consumption and construction waste emissions. To scientifically evaluate the governance effect, the Yuexiu Branch conducted circumferential mobile monitoring on this construction site and similar sites in the surrounding area. The data showed that the PM10 concentration around this site was 70% lower than that of unenclosed sites; at the same time, the construction noise was reduced to below 60 decibels, completely changing the traditional open foundation pit's situation of "dust flying and noise disturbing the public".

 

According to the "Law of the People's Republic of China on Prevention and Control of Noise Pollution" and the "Law of the People's Republic of China on Prevention and Control of Atmospheric Pollution", construction units shall include the costs of dust and noise pollution prevention and control in the project cost, and construction units shall formulate prevention and control plans and prioritize the use of low-pollution construction processes. This construction site took the lead in adopting the full-closure air membrane process for building foundation pits, which effectively prevented and controlled construction noise and dust pollution. It not only created a clean, quiet, and safe construction environment for itself but also became a typical example of the coordinated development of engineering construction and ecological environmental protection in central urban areas, providing a replicable and promotable solution for engineering construction in densely populated and noise-sensitive areas.
